VOYEUR EYES ONLY:

An erotic collection of shorts stories by best-selling authors with a central theme of voyeurism in Las Vegas.
What happens in Vegas, stays in Vegas? Not anymore…
High above the Las Vegas strip, at the top of Skylane Tower, the rooms come with one special amenity; a high powered telescope. When a group of erotica writers descend on Sin City for their annual conference, the voyeurs witness first hand, that some authors live by the adage, ‘write what you know’.
A woman’s curiosity is piqued as she observes a beautiful stranger being bound in silky red rope. A man scouting for new sex slaves, watches as an elegant woman gets more than her hands dirty. A prostitute pulls a switch - sending her lover out on a call.  A simple slip of the hand, causes a case of mistaken room identity and a linen closet at a nearby hotel, sees more action than all of them combined. And that is just the beginning…
They say perception is reality. Is what the Voyeur sees through their spyglass just a fantasy; on which side of the lens would you like to be?

Summer's (incredible) journey


A few weeks ago l read a book that made me smile. It wasn't a funny book, just beautifully written, incredibly believable and, quite simply, one of the best Erotica stories l had read in a long time. It was called "Summers Journey" written by Summer Daniels. I was fortunate enough to read both parts, part one is the one featured above, 'Losing Control'  and leaves you with such a huge desire to read what happens next that you simply have no choice but to buy the next book in the series 'Alphabetical Assignation'.
Both books held my attention and had me squirming with desire at every sensual twist and turn. Here is the prologue for 'Losing Control': 

I slipped the blindfold over my eyes, took a deep breath and knocked twice on the door. I heard it open and Mark’s warm voice filled my ears. "Come in Summer. I am so happy you chose to join me tonight." He led me into the center of the room and stopped. "Just stand there for a moment if you would while I feast my eyes. You look absolutely stunning. That lovely dress is going to look very stylish on the floor next to the bed."
I never heard him move, but I could feel him behind me now. As he nuzzled the side of my neck, he pressed himself lightly against me. Whatever reservations I once had at giving up control to this stranger disappeared as my nipples did their best to rip through the lace bra and silk dress. How on earth could he know that my neck was one of my weak spots?
"I must confess that you are wearing much more at the moment than I am" he said. "Allow me to even the playing field." As he slowly unzipped my dress, he followed the descending zipper with his soft lips and tongue. He reached up and tugged gently and the dress pooled at my feet.


Even though we are told in the introduction to the book that this story is a work of fiction, it is easy to forget that fact as we follow Summer through her voyage of discovery with an enigmatic man (Mark) she meets on the internet. The ensuing exchange of emails leads the reader into Summer's mind as she questions the possibile outcomes of her actions. The story is thrilling and suspenseful, keeping you on the edge of your seat all the way through.
The fact that it is written in the first person helps greatly with the believability factor, especially as our heroine bears the same name as the author.
I wont say any more about the plot as it's too good a tale to spoil.
